网络机房监控系统如何实现设备故障诊断?
随着互联网技术的飞速发展,网络机房作为信息传输和存储的重要场所,其稳定性和安全性越来越受到重视。而设备故障诊断作为网络机房监控系统的重要组成部分,对于保障网络机房稳定运行具有重要意义。本文将深入探讨网络机房监控系统如何实现设备故障诊断,以期为相关从业人员提供参考。
一、设备故障诊断的重要性
- 提高网络机房稳定性
网络机房设备故障会导致网络中断、数据丢失等问题,严重影响企业或机构的正常运营。通过设备故障诊断,可以及时发现并解决故障,提高网络机房的稳定性。
- 降低维护成本
设备故障诊断可以帮助运维人员快速定位故障原因,减少现场排查时间,降低维护成本。
- 提高故障处理效率
故障诊断可以帮助运维人员快速了解故障情况,制定合理的处理方案,提高故障处理效率。
二、网络机房监控系统实现设备故障诊断的方法
- 数据采集与分析
(1)传感器技术:通过在设备上安装传感器,实时采集设备运行数据,如温度、湿度、电流、电压等。
(2)网络流量分析:对网络流量进行实时监控,分析数据包传输过程中的异常情况。
(3)日志分析:对设备日志进行实时分析,发现潜在故障。
(1)数据预处理:对采集到的数据进行清洗、去噪等处理,提高数据质量。
(2)特征提取:从预处理后的数据中提取关键特征,如温度、电流、电压等。
(3)故障分类:根据特征,将故障分为不同类型,如硬件故障、软件故障等。
- 故障诊断算法
(1)基于规则的故障诊断:根据设备运行经验,制定故障诊断规则,对故障进行分类。
(2)基于机器学习的故障诊断:利用机器学习算法,如决策树、支持向量机等,对故障进行分类。
(3)基于深度学习的故障诊断:利用深度学习算法,如卷积神经网络、循环神经网络等,对故障进行分类。
- 故障预警与处理
(1)故障预警:根据故障诊断结果,对潜在故障进行预警,提醒运维人员及时处理。
(2)故障处理:根据故障诊断结果,制定合理的处理方案,快速解决故障。
三、案例分析
某企业网络机房监控系统采用以下方法实现设备故障诊断:
传感器技术:在服务器、交换机等关键设备上安装传感器,实时采集设备运行数据。
网络流量分析:对网络流量进行实时监控,分析数据包传输过程中的异常情况。
日志分析:对设备日志进行实时分析,发现潜在故障。
故障诊断算法:采用基于机器学习的故障诊断算法,对故障进行分类。
故障预警与处理:根据故障诊断结果,对潜在故障进行预警,并制定合理的处理方案。
通过以上方法,该企业网络机房监控系统实现了对设备故障的有效诊断,提高了网络机房的稳定性和安全性。
总之,网络机房监控系统实现设备故障诊断对于保障网络机房稳定运行具有重要意义。通过数据采集与分析、故障诊断算法、故障预警与处理等方法,可以实现对设备故障的有效诊断,提高网络机房运维效率。在实际应用中,应根据具体情况进行选择和优化,以实现最佳效果。
猜你喜欢:Prometheus